MetaGPT vulnerabilities
5 known CVE vulnerabilities in MetaGPT, translated and rated.
- CVE-2026-19060Medium
A vulnerability was identified in FoundationAgents MetaGPT up to 0.8.2 affecting an unknown function, allowing code injection. The attack requires local access. The exploit is publicly available and might be used. The vendor did not respond.
- CVE-2026-19059Low
A path traversal vulnerability was found in FoundationAgents MetaGPT up to version 0.8.2, affecting the read function in metagpt/tools/libs/editor.py. The attack requires local access. The exploit has been publicly disclosed and may be used. The vendor did not respond to the disclosure.
- CVE-2026-19058Medium
A vulnerability was found in FoundationAgents MetaGPT up to 0.8.2 in the DataInterpreter function of the file metagpt/roles/di/data_interpreter.py, allowing code injection. The attack must be initiated locally. The exploit is public and could be used. The vendor did not respond.
- CVE-2026-11455Medium
A vulnerability has been determined in FoundationAgents MetaGPT up to version 0.8.2, allowing command injection in the check_cmd_exists function of metagpt/utils/common.py. The attack may be initiated remotely but requires high complexity. The exploit is publicly available, and the project has not responded.
- CVE-2026-10566Medium
In MetaGPT up to version 0.8.2, the function Message.check_instruct_content in metagpt/schema.py is vulnerable to deserialization via manipulation of the mapping argument. The attack requires local access.
